Transaction 3541e259704d84397f0fa611627d9199d9b67e9ff53ea593833d934c3f5d08aa

1 Input
1 Outputs
  • 3541e259704d84397f0fa611627d9199d9b67e9ff53ea593833d934c3f5d08aa:0
  • value  758958
    address  3BGdM6iA3B9kCpM24WGqXDgJTTtiHdTpCb